Background
The pet carrier, it is common like pet bag, pet sofa etc. satisfying under its function prerequisite that is used for the holding itself, bears the weight of the pet, still need settle it on the seat of vehicle occasionally for satisfy the demand that utilizes the vehicle to carry the pet trip.
The applicant has paid attention to this problem over a decade ago, and proposed "the position of a pet bag can be fixed by fitting the pet bag to a safety belt through a fixing band 111" in the patent of chinese invention with an authorization publication No. CN102119667B "(paragraph [0025] of the patent publication of this invention). The pet bag disclosed in U.S. patent application publication No. US2010/0000472A1 is also attached to a safety belt by means of a belt-like structure such as a fixing belt. Above-mentioned mode of relying on fixed pet package of beta-belt structure, because safety belt and beta-belt structure are flexible material with, connect back relatively fixed effect generally and as above the beta-belt structure perforation of scheme in the U.S. patent application publication around establishing the structure that the back magic is pasted and is connected, operate step many and complex operation.
And a connection mechanism disclosed in U.S. Pat. No. US10772288B1, which is coupled to and uncoupled from a safety belt by means of a rotating arm that is pivotably mounted on a pivot shaft. In the scheme, the base, the pivot, the anchor column, the rotating arm and other structures are arranged, so that the structure is multiple and the cost is high; and this scheme need one hand to pull the safety belt to put into or take out, and the other hand operates this swinging boom simultaneously, and it is inconvenient to operate.
Then as the pet flight case which is disclosed in the chinese utility model patent with the publication number CN208657611U and can be fixed on the car seat, it forms an opening part and a through hole part through two limiting parts with the same length, if the through hole part of the structure is slightly larger than the width of the safety belt as shown in the attached drawing, then as shown in the attached drawing 5 of the publication specification, the safety belt is firstly clamped into a part of the width by the opening part when being placed into the through hole part, the safety belt with nearly half width needs to be placed into the through hole part by squeezing, and the operation is inconvenient. If the width of the through hole part is increased, the safety belt is poor in constraint effect in the through hole part, poor in fixing effect on the pet flight case and easy to fall off the through hole part.

Detailed Description
The following describes embodiments of the present invention with reference to the drawings.
Example one
Referring to fig. 1, a pet carrier includes a loading body 1 and a connecting mechanism 2, the connecting mechanism 2 is disposed at an outer edge of the loading body 1, and the connecting mechanism 2 is used for cooperating with a belt-shaped body for fixing the pet carrier. The connection mechanism 2 may be provided at any position of the loading body 1 as needed, and the connection mechanism 2 may be a component mounted on the loading body 1 or may be integrally formed with a main mounting body.
With reference to fig. 1, the pet carrier category includes a pet sofa with a vehicle-mounted function, a pet bag, a pet transportation box, and the like. In fig. 1, a pet carrier is specifically shown as being mounted on a vehicle seat 3, wherein a three-point seat belt (belt body) 4 of the vehicle seat 3 is in an inserted state with a seat belt buckle 5 inserted therein, and a substantially horizontal section of the belt body of the seat belt 4 is the belt body. The connection mechanism 2 is used for cooperating with a substantially horizontal section of the belt body of the safety belt 4 to fix the pet carrier (the fixation is not a complete binding fixation mode, but is specifically a fixation state for cooperating with the safety belt 4. Specifically, the fixation state is a fixation state by means of the rewinding force of the safety belt 4 in a normal state, and the loading main body 1 is fixed by means of the cooperation connection state of the connection mechanism 2 and the safety belt 4 after the safety belt 4 is locked in an emergency state). When the pet carrier is in a state of being placed on the vehicle seat 3, one of the circumferential side edges of the pet carrier facing the advancing direction of the vehicle is defined as the front side surface of the loading main body 1. In order to further improve the matching effect between the connecting mechanism 2 and the safety belt 4, it is preferable that the connecting mechanism 2 is provided with two connecting mechanisms 2, the two connecting mechanisms 2 are respectively arranged on the front side surface of the loading main body 1, and the two connecting mechanisms 2 are arranged at approximately the same horizontal height. The connecting mechanism 2 is a separately manufactured fitting that is fastened to the front side of the loading body 1 by means of screw fastening. In the embodiment, the pet carrier further fixes the loading body 1 through a webbing structure 6 hung on the headrest of the vehicle seat 3.
Referring to fig. 2 and 3, the connecting mechanism 2 includes a base 21, a first blocking portion 22 and a second blocking portion 23, the first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23 are fixed to the base 21 at intervals, the first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23 extend toward the base 21 in parallel and then extend in opposite directions, a connecting groove 220 is formed between the base 21, the first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23 are adjacent to each other at the end of the tail end, and a passing notch 20 communicated with the connecting groove 220 is formed between the first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23. In the extending direction in which the first stopper 22 and the second stopper 23 extend toward each other, the extending length of the first stopper 22 is longer than the extending length of the second stopper 34. Specifically, the first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23 are arranged in a bending structure extending along an L shape, and the head ends of the first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23 extend to the bending positions of the respective bending structures in parallel and extend towards the base 21; the second blocking portion 23 is disposed on a side of the tail end of the first blocking portion 22 away from the position of the bent portion of the bent structure of the first blocking portion 22. The first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23 are first juxtaposed and extend toward the outside of the base 21, and then extend toward each other, and the opposite extensions may extend toward each other along the same straight line, or extend toward each other along two parallel straight lines, and the extending direction may be parallel to the base 21 or slightly inclined with respect thereto. In the present embodiment, the first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23 extend along a direction perpendicular to the base 21 from the head end to the bent portion of the respective bent structure, and then the first blocking portion and the second blocking portion extend along the same straight line parallel to the base 21 in opposite directions.
With reference to fig. 2 and 3, the tail end of the first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23 extend oppositely until the tail ends are adjacent to each other (i.e. compared with the staggered structure in the fourth embodiment, the first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23 extend until they approach each other and stop without extending to meet each other), and the distance between the two is the passing gap 20. The first blocking portion 22 is longer than the second blocking portion 23 by the extension length from the bending portion of the bending structure to the section of the tail end, the ratio of the extension length L1 of the first blocking portion to the extension length L2 of the second blocking portion can be between 1.5:1 to 4:1, e.g. 4:1. in this structure, the connecting slot 220 is located at a section of the first blocking portion 22 for accommodating the safety belt 4, and a section thereof located at the second blocking portion 23 serves as a more cooperative blocking function.
With reference to fig. 2 and 3, the first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23 are both of a bent plate structure. The base 21 has a strip-shaped plate structure. The first blocking part 22 and the second blocking part 23 are parallel to the base 21 from the bent part to the tail end of the bent structure. The base 21, the first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23 are integrally formed by injection molding. The base 21 is provided with a square through hole 211 and two bolt holes 212, both the square through hole 211 and the bolt holes 212 penetrate through the base 21 along the thickness direction of the base 21, the square through hole 211 is arranged in the middle of the base 21, the opening of the square through hole 211 is connected with the end part of the head end of the first blocking part 22 and the end part of the head end of the second blocking part 23, and the square through hole 211 is communicated with the connecting groove 220; the two bolt holes 212 are respectively located at one side of the position where the head end of the first blocking portion 22 and the head end of the second blocking portion 23 depart from the square through hole 211, that is, the bolt holes 212 are respectively located at two ends of the base 21. Because this coupling mechanism 2 structure of moulding plastics as an organic whole, consequently this square through hole 211's setting can make things convenient for coupling mechanism 2 injection mold's drawing of patterns, can also save the material of moulding plastics.
Referring to fig. 1, 2, 3 and 4, the connection mechanism 2 can be locked at a desired position by a bolt or the bolt hole 212. Specifically, since the connecting slot 220 is used for receiving and restraining a substantially horizontal section of the belt body of the safety belt 4 to cooperate with the safety belt 4 to fix the pet carrier, it is preferable that the first blocking portion 22 is located below the second blocking portion 23, and the length of the first blocking portion 22 from the bending portion of the bending structure to the section of the tail end thereof is longer (the longer is relative to the second blocking portion 23, and the length of the first blocking portion 22 at the position is preferably slightly greater than the width of the existing safety belt 4, so that the connecting slot 220 receives the safety belt 4), that is, the connecting slot 220 structure with a wider slot body receives the safety belt 4. That is, the horizontal height of the tail end of the first blocking portion 22 is higher than the horizontal height of the bent portion of the bent structure and the horizontal height of the head end thereof. The connecting mechanism 2 is locked by bolts, that is, the back of the base 21 is attached to the pet carrier, and the bent positions from the first ends of the first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23 to the respective bent structures extend from the joints with the base 21 to the outside of the base 21, that is, from the front of the base 21 to the direction of the base 21 away from the position of the pet carrier. In order to facilitate the safety belt 4 to enter the connecting groove 220 through the notch 20, the end surfaces of the tail ends of the first blocking portion 22 and the second blocking portion 23 are preferably arc surfaces or inclined surfaces inclined toward the connecting groove 220. In the figure, the end part of the tail end of the second blocking part 23 is shown as an inclined plane, and the end part of the tail end of the first blocking part 22 is shown as an arc surface. As shown in fig. 4, the seat belt (belt body) 4 is fitted in the coupling groove 220 so as to be movable in the longitudinal direction L and restricted from moving in the width direction W and the thickness direction D.
